Subject: [dpdk-dev] [PATCH] app/testpmd: fix flow tunnel create command
Date: Sun, 15 Nov 2020 13:23:40 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20201115112341.30617-1-getelson@nvidia.com> (raw)

testpmd provides commands to test tunnel offload rte_flow
capabilities. A command that creates a tunnel had a syntax bug that
allowed to spesify the 'create' command part several times.

Current patch fixed that fault. Correct syntax for tunnel cretion is:
testpmd> flow tunnel create <port> type <tunnel type>

diff --git a/app/test-pmd/cmdline_flow.c b/app/test-pmd/cmdline_flow.c
index 457f74078d..bf00ba0acb 100644
--- a/app/test-pmd/cmdline_flow.c
+++ b/app/test-pmd/cmdline_flow.c
@@ -812,8 +812,7 @@ static const enum index next_vc_attr[] = {
 	ZERO,
 };
 
-static const enum index tunnel_create_attr[] = {
-	TUNNEL_CREATE,
+static const enum index tunnel_create_type_attr[] = {
 	TUNNEL_CREATE_TYPE,
 	END,
 	ZERO,
@@ -2009,14 +2008,15 @@ static const struct token token_list[] = {
 	[TUNNEL_CREATE] = {
 		.name = "create",
 		.help = "create new tunnel object",
-		.next = NEXT(tunnel_create_attr, NEXT_ENTRY(PORT_ID)),
+		.next = NEXT(NEXT_ENTRY(TUNNEL_CREATE_TYPE),
+			     NEXT_ENTRY(PORT_ID)),
 		.args = ARGS(ARGS_ENTRY(struct buffer, port)),
 		.call = parse_tunnel,
 	},
 	[TUNNEL_CREATE_TYPE] = {
 		.name = "type",
 		.help = "create new tunnel",
-		.next = NEXT(tunnel_create_attr, NEXT_ENTRY(FILE_PATH)),
+		.next = NEXT(tunnel_create_type_attr, NEXT_ENTRY(FILE_PATH)),
 		.args = ARGS(ARGS_ENTRY(struct tunnel_ops, type)),
 		.call = parse_tunnel,
 	},
